You need to add the skyscraper group to other zones, in my case I added them to the industrial prefab list.

Then you need to open your prefab folder and find the skyscrapers.xml files.

then look for:

Code:
<property name="Zoning" value="downtown" />
and change it to:

Code:
<property name="Zoning" value="Commercial,downtown,industrial" />
In this case I also added the commercial zone to test it out.
